Shop the Shores for Last Minute Christmas Gifts

Organizations, city agencies and departments have a number of gift options for Christmas.

Shoppers in a pinch for last minute Christmas gifts can literally shop the Shores for gifts.

Here are some suggestions from city-related agencies, departments and committees:

  • Membership in the Senior Activities Center for Active Adults for those 50 and over. A one-year members is $25 for residents, and $40 for non-residents.
  • A St. Clair Shoresopoly Game. Own a piece of the city for only $25 in the game modeled after Atlantic City. Proceeds from the game benefit the St. Clair Shores Senior Center for Active Adults and the Lac Ste. Claire Kiwanis Military Family Relief fund. The game comes with a sheet with nearly $1,000 worth of coupons. Games can be purchased at the Senior Center.
  • Gift certificates for the cafe at the Senior Activities Center. Certificates can be sold in $4 increments. 
  • Hand-made jewelry, locally-themed products and unique gifts are sold at the Friends of the Library Gift Shop in the Cafe at the Library.
  • Gifts certificates can be purchased for the Roe on In Cafe in the library which can be used for freshly made sandwiches, soups and coffees.
  • The St Clair Shores Cultural Committee Art Mart on 9 Mack Drive (in the former Artisan Knit Shop) will be open for their final weekend Saturday and Sunday.
  • Purchase items to support the upcoming Aqua Freeze Festival at Embroidery & Much More and Gilbert's Hardware.
  • A boat well at Lac Ste Claire Harbor.
  • Gift certificates for future rounds at the St. Clair Shores Golf Club, or golf equipment and apparel from the pro shop.
  • Local postcards, maps and prints of St. Clair Shores from the library.
  • A new garbage can from Rizzo Services.The 64-gallon containers are $38 each, and the 96-gallon containers are $43 each.
